Review: The Beautiful Ones – Jaded Love
Formed in Mesa, Arizona around 2011, five-piece hardcore band The Beautiful Ones have slowly been paving their way since then. They released several EP’s and demos, and it took them three years after Birth of Desire, their last material released in 2012 on 6131 records, to finally unleash Jaded Love, their first full-length. Review: Demonwomb – S/T
Demonwomb is the kind of crossover band that wants you to clench your fist and punch a hole in the wall. This third self-titled release, sees the Vienna, Austria based band get even more gnarly and pissed off than it was on its 2011 Demo and 2012’s Cursed EP.
